Hello I'm newbie trying to get familiar with android version of open frameworks.
I'm trying to build with android studio. And having trouble getting over below error.
- I'm using master branch.
- MacOS 10.10.5
- Android Studio environment.
I'm getting compiler error even before I get to the main project.
It's in task NDKSetup
Executing tasks: [clean, :]
Configuration on demand is an incubating feature.
ofNdkSetup
HOST_OS=Darwin
HOST_ARCH=x86_64
make: Entering direct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/libs/openFrameworksCompiled/project'
Compiling OF library for Debug
/usr/local/adt-bundle-mac-x86_64/android-ndk-r10e/prebuilt/darwin-x86_64/bin/make -C/Users/y/Workspace/openFrameworks/libs/openFrameworksCompiled/project/ Debug PLATFORM_OS=Android ABIS_TO_COMPILE_DEBUG="armv7"
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ory
HOST_OS=Darwin
HOST_ARCH=x86_64
HOST_OS=Darwin
HOST_ARCH=x86_64
Done!
make[1]: Leaving directory `/Users/y/Workspace/openFrameworks/libs/openFrameworksCompiled/project'
Compiling androidEmptyExample for Debug
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
make[1]: Leaving directory
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ory `/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
compressing and copying resources from bin/data into res
cd "/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ample"; \
if [ -d "bin/data" ]; then \
mkdir -p res/raw; \
rm res/raw/ofdataresources.zip; \
cd bin/data; \
if [ "darwin-x86_64" = "windows" ]; then \
echo "Windows Platform. Running Zip..."; \
cmd //c ..\..\..\..\..\libs\openFrameworksCompiled\project\android\windows\zip -r ../../res/raw/ofdataresources.zip * && exit; \
else \
zip -r ../../res/raw/ofdataresources.zip *; \
fi; \
cd ../..; \
fi
zip warning: name not matched: *
zip error: Nothing to do! (try: zip -r ../../res/raw/ofdataresources.zip . -i *)
copying debugging binaries for armv7
create gdb.setup for armeabi-v7a
creating Android.mk and Application.mk
@echo updating ofAndroidLib project
@cd/Users/y/Workspace/openFrameworks/addons/ofxAndroid/ofAndroidLib; \
#if [ "darwin-x86_64" = "windows" ]; then \
# cmd //c /tools/android.bat update project --target android-21 --path .; \
#else \
# /tools/android update project --target android-21 --path .; \
#fi
@echo updating current project
@cd/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ample; \
#if [ "darwin-x86_64" = "windows" ]; then \
# cmd //c /tools/android.bat update project --target android-21 --path .; \
#else \
# /tools/android update project --target android-21 --path .; \
#fi
make[1]: Leaving direct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
make: Leaving directory
rm: res/raw/ofdataresources.zip: No such file or directory
HOST_OS=Darwin
HOST_ARCH=x86_64
make: Entering direct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/libs/openFrameworksCompiled/project'
Compiling OF library for Release
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ory
HOST_OS=Darwin
HOST_ARCH=x86_64
HOST_OS=Darwin
HOST_ARCH=x86_64
HOST_OS=Darwin
HOST_ARCH=x86_64
HOST_OS=Darwin
HOST_ARCH=x86_64
Done!
make[1]: Leaving directory `/Users/y/Workspace/openFrameworks/libs/openFrameworksCompiled/project'
Compiling androidEmptyExample for Release
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
make[1]: Leaving directory
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
Linking libs/armeabi-v7a/libOFAndroidApp_neon.so for android/armeabi-v7a
/usr/local/adt-bundle-mac-x86_64/android-ndk-r10e/toolchains/arm-linux-androideabi-4.9/prebuilt/darwin-x86_64/bin/arm-linux-androideabi-g++ -o libs/armeabi-v7a/libOFAndroidApp_neon.so -s obj/android/neon/Release/src/main.o obj/android/neon/Release/src/ofApp.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ofAppAndroidWindow.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idAccelerometer.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idGPS.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idLogChannel.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idSoundPlayer.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idSoundStream.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idUtils.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idVibrator.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idVideoGrabber.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Android/src/ofxAndroidVideoPlayer.o/Users/y/Workspace/openFrameworks/addons/obj/android/neon/Release/ofxAccelerometer/src/ofxAccelerometer.o/Users/y/Workspace/openFrameworks/libs/openFrameworksCompiled/lib/android/neon/libopenFrameworks.a --sysroot=/usr/local/adt-bundle-mac-x86_64/android-ndk-r10e/platforms/android-19/arch-arm/ -nostdlib -L"/usr/local/adt-bundle-mac-x86_64/android-ndk-r10e/sources/cxx-stl/gnu-libstdc++/4.9/libs/armeabi-v7a" -Wl,--fix-cortex-a8 -shared -Wl,--no-undefined -Wl,--as-needed -Wl,--gc-sections -Wl,--exclude-libs,ALL/Users/y/Workspace/openFrameworks/libs/FreeImage/lib/android/armeabi-v7a/libfreeimage.a/Users/y/Workspace/openFrameworks/libs/boost/lib/android/armeabi-v7a/libboost_filesystem.a/Users/y/Workspace/openFrameworks/libs/boost/lib/android/armeabi-v7a/libboost_system.a/Users/y/Workspace/openFrameworks/libs/freetype/lib/android/armeabi-v7a/libfreetype.a/Users/y/Workspace/openFrameworks/libs/glu/lib/android/armeabi-v7a/libGLU.a/Users/y/Workspace/openFrameworks/libs/tess2/lib/android/armeabi-v7a/libtess2.a /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oNetSSL.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oNet.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oCrypto.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oJSON.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oMongoDB.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oDataSQLite.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oData.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oUtil.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oXML.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/armeabi-v7a/libPocoFoundation.a/Users/y/Workspace/openFrameworks/libs/openssl/lib/android/armeabi-v7a/libssl.a/Users/y/Workspace/openFrameworks/libs/openssl/lib/android/armeabi-v7a/libcrypto.a -lOpenSLES -lsupc++ -lz -lGLESv1_CM -lGLESv2 -llog -ldl -lm -lc -lgnustl_static -lgcc
make[1]: Leaving directory
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
Linking libs/x86/libOFAndroidApp_x86.so for android/x86
/usr/local/adt-bundle-mac-x86_64/android-ndk-r10e/toolchains/x86-4.9/prebuilt/darwin-x86_64/bin/i686-linux-android-g++ -o libs/x86/libOFAndroidApp_x86.so -s obj/android/x86/Release/src/main.o obj/android/x86/Release/src/ofApp.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ofAppAndroidWindow.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idAccelerometer.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idGPS.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idLogChannel.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idSoundPlayer.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idSoundStream.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idUtils.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idVibrator.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idVideoGrabber.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Android/src/ofxAndroidVideoPlayer.o/Users/y/Workspace/openFrameworks/addons/obj/android/x86/Release/ofxAccelerometer/src/ofxAccelerometer.o/Users/y/Workspace/openFrameworks/libs/openFrameworksCompiled/lib/android/x86/libopenFrameworks.a --sysroot=/usr/local/adt-bundle-mac-x86_64/android-ndk-r10e/platforms/android-19/arch-x86/ -nostdlib -L"/usr/local/adt-bundle-mac-x86_64/android-ndk-r10e/sources/cxx-stl/gnu-libstdc++/4.9/libs/x86" -shared -Wl,--no-undefined -Wl,--as-needed -Wl,--gc-sections -Wl,--exclude-libs,ALL/Users/y/Workspace/openFrameworks/libs/FreeImage/lib/android/x86/libfreeimage.a/Users/y/Workspace/openFrameworks/libs/boost/lib/android/x86/libboost_filesystem.a/Users/y/Workspace/openFrameworks/libs/boost/lib/android/x86/libboost_system.a/Users/y/Workspace/openFrameworks/libs/freetype/lib/android/x86/libfreetype.a/Users/y/Workspace/openFrameworks/libs/tess2/lib/android/x86/libtess2.a /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oNetSSL.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oNet.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oCrypto.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oJSON.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oMongoDB.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oDataSQLite.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oData.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oUtil.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oXML.a/Users/y/Workspace/openFrameworks/libs/poco/lib/android/x86/libPocoFoundation.a/Users/y/Workspace/openFrameworks/libs/openssl/lib/android/x86/libssl.a/Users/y/Workspace/openFrameworks/libs/openssl/lib/android/x86/libcrypto.a -lOpenSLES -lsupc++ -lz -lGLESv1_CM -lGLESv2 -llog -ldl -lm -lc -lgnustl_static -lgcc
make[1]: Leaving directory
HOST_OS=Darwin
HOST_ARCH=x86_64
make[1]: Entering directory `/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
compressing and copying resources from bin/data into res
cd "/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ample"; \
if [ -d "bin/data" ]; then \
mkdir -p res/raw; \
rm res/raw/ofdataresources.zip; \
cd bin/data; \
if [ "darwin-x86_64" = "windows" ]; then \
echo "Windows Platform. Running Zip..."; \
cmd //c ..\..\..\..\..\libs\openFrameworksCompiled\project\android\windows\zip -r ../../res/raw/ofdataresources.zip * && exit; \
else \
zip -r ../../res/raw/ofdataresources.zip *; \
fi; \
cd ../..; \
fi
zip warning: name not matched: *
zip error: Nothing to do! (try: zip -r ../../res/raw/ofdataresources.zip . -i *)
copying debugging binaries for armv7 neon x86
create gdb.setup for armeabi-v7a
create gdb.setup for x86
creating Android.mk and Application.mk
@echo updating ofAndroidLib project
@cd/Users/y/Workspace/openFrameworks/addons/ofxAndroid/ofAndroidLib; \
#if [ "darwin-x86_64" = "windows" ]; then \
# cmd //c /tools/android.bat update project --target android-21 --path .; \
#else \
# /tools/android update project --target android-21 --path .; \
#fi
@echo updating current project
@cd/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ample; \
#if [ "darwin-x86_64" = "windows" ]; then \
# cmd //c /tools/android.bat update project --target android-21 --path .; \
#else \
# /tools/android update project --target android-21 --path .; \
#fi
make[1]: Leaving directory /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
/Users/y/Workspace/openFrameworks/examples/android/androidEmptyExample'
make: Leaving directory
rm: res/raw/ofdataresources.zip: No such file or directory
FAILURE: Build failed with an exception.
What went wrong:
Task '' not found in root project 'androidEmptyExample'.Try:
Run gradle tasks to get a list of available tasks.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output.
BUILD FAILED
Total time: 17.258 secs